Scholten Japanese Art is delighted to present a special Online Exhibition of 20th century actor prints from a private collection. Carefully and patiently assembled over decades, the collection includes the finest shin-hanga portraits of kabuki actors produced by leading artists of the period. The selection offered here represents approximately half of the collection, focusing on early works by Yamamura Koka (Toyonari), Natori Shunsen, and Shin’ei. A second grouping will be offered later in the New Year.
